What Is Trojan.MSIL.Krypt.KLFG?

Trojan.MSIL.Krypt.KLFG is a type of malware that falls under the category of Trojans, which are malicious programs designed to gain unauthorized access to a computer system. The name suggests it is written in MSIL (Microsoft Intermediate Language), which is a platform-agnostic intermediate representation of the.NET Common Intermediate Language (CIL). The "Krypt" part of the name may imply that it involves some form of encryption or obfuscation to evade detection or to perform its malicious activities. How Trojan.MSIL.Krypt.KLFG Operates

Like other Trojans, Trojan.MSIL.Krypt.KLFG is designed to infiltrate a system without being detected, often by disguising itself as a legitimate program or attachment. Once inside, it can perform a variety of malicious actions, such as data theft, installation of additional malware, or providing a backdoor for remote access by attackers. The specifics of its operation can vary, but the ultimate goal is typically to compromise the security and integrity of the infected system for the benefit of the malware authors.

Symptoms of Infection

The symptoms of a Trojan.MSIL.Krypt.KLFG infection can be subtle and may not immediately indicate the presence of malware. Common signs include unusual system behavior, such as slow performance, frequent crashes, or unfamiliar programs and icons. Additionally, users might notice unauthorized changes to their system settings, unexpected pop-ups, or suspicious network activity. Since Trojans can be designed to remain stealthy, some infections might not exhibit noticeable symptoms until significant damage has been done.

How to Remove Trojan.MSIL.Krypt.KLFG

  1. Boot into Safe Mode with Networking: This will help prevent the malware from loading and give you a cleaner environment to perform the removal steps.
  2. Perform a Full Scan with a Reputable Tool: Utilize a trusted anti-malware tool, such as SpyHunter, to scan your system thoroughly. This can help identify and remove the Trojan and any associated malware.
  3. Uninstall Suspicious Programs: Go through your installed programs and remove any that you don't recognize or that were installed around the time the infection was detected.
  4. Reset Your Browsers: Trojans can often affect web browsers, so resetting Chrome, Firefox, Edge, or any other browser you use to their default settings can help remove malicious extensions or settings.
  5. Reboot and Re-scan: After completing the above steps, restart your computer and perform another full scan with your anti-malware tool to ensure that all traces of the malware have been removed.
